Transaction 59a1d607946519bbfebf28f3fbad1bd18c9c4c66bff22a4cc6a31bfc8951261a
1 Input
1 Output
-
59a1d607946519bbfebf28f3fbad1bd18c9c4c66bff22a4cc6a31bfc8951261a:0
- value
- 213589824
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b308229bed31421f4d2d10eaa2ab538a29cd2afe O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HKdhagQ7BfeCr7xAY32NwL5T11JZUu3wT